#1643dd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1643dd is composed of 8.6% red, 26.3%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90% cyan, 69.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 226.4 degrees, a saturation of 81.9% and a lightness of 47.6%. #1643dd color hex could be obtained by blending #2c86ff with #0000bb.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

#1643dd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#1643dd has RGB values of R:22, G:67, B:221 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0.7,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 1459165.

Hex triplet 1643dd #1643dd
RGB Decimal 22, 67, 221 rgb(22,67,221)
RGB Percent 8.6, 26.3, 86.7 rgb(8.6%,26.3%,86.7%)
CMYK 90, 70, 0, 13
HSL 226.4°, 81.9, 47.6 hsl(226.4,81.9%,47.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 226.4°, 90, 86.7
Web Safe 0033cc #0033cc
CIE-LAB 36.751, 45.127, -81.175
XYZ 15.386, 9.404, 69.407
xyY 0.163, 0.1, 9.404
CIE-LCH 36.751, 92.876, 299.071
CIE-LUV 36.751, -13.887, -112.868
Hunter-Lab 30.666, 35.895, -112.725
Binary 00010110, 01000011, 11011101

Shades and Tints of #1643dd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010207 is the darkest color, while #f4f6f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1643dd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#737680 is the less saturated color, while #0339f0 is the most saturated one.
